Which period did dickens write during Edwardian Tudor or Victorian?

Charles Dickens wrote during the Victorian era. He was a prominent British novelist and social commentator whose works, such as "Oliver Twist," "A Christmas Carol," and "Great Expectations," often critiqued the social injustices of his time. The Victorian era spanned from 1837 to 1901, during the reign of Queen Victoria.
